    I thought the "hardy" glads were only hardy to ~Z5 and regular glads weren't hardy at all and needed to be dug up in the fall.

    -Stephanie

  • charlottev
    18 years ago

    I always dig up my glads and store them over winter as they are not hardy, at least in my zone. I do have some hardy glads that stay in the group, but they are small and the clump never gets bigger. The only reason they are still there is because they are not in the way of anything else.
